五子棋游戏。

1.五子棋游戏,使用面向对象方式写的,效果如下,能达到简单的人机对战,感兴趣的请看github:https://github.com/kickTec/chessgame.git。


2.Chessable为具有下棋能力对象的接口,ChessableImpl为抽象类(封装了些通用方法),ChessBoard为棋盘类,ChessMachine为下棋电脑继承自抽象类,ChessPerson为下棋人,也继承自抽象类,Piece为棋子,Main为程序入口;先这样了,有时间再完善。

猜你喜欢

转载自blog.csdn.net/leadseczgw01/article/details/79307867